HBaseSink的示例代码
时间: 2023-04-03 18:04:49 浏览: 67
HBaseSink的示例代码可以在Apache HBase官方文档中找到,这里提供一个简单的示例:
```
val conf = HBaseConfiguration.create()
conf.set("hbase.zookeeper.quorum", "localhost")
conf.set("hbase.zookeeper.property.clientPort", "2181")
val table = new HTable(conf, "mytable")
val put = new Put(Bytes.toBytes("myrow"))
put.add(Bytes.toBytes("mycf"), Bytes.toBytes("myqualifier"), Bytes.toBytes("myvalue"))
table.put(put)
table.close()
```
这个示例代码演示了如何使用HBaseSink将数据写入HBase表中。首先,需要创建一个HBaseConfiguration对象,并设置Zookeeper的地址和端口。然后,创建一个HTable对象,指定要写入的表名。接着,创建一个Put对象,设置要写入的行键、列族、列限定符和值。最后,调用table.put方法将数据写入表中,并关闭HTable对象。